What to Expect
Your journey begins with an initial consultation where medical staff reviews your weight loss history, current medications, and health conditions that might affect your treatment options. They'll discuss your goals and explain different program approaches available at the clinic.
Medical evaluation includes comprehensive lab work checking thyroid function, blood sugar levels, and other metabolic markers that influence weight management. Body composition analysis establishes your baseline muscle mass, fat percentage, and water retention levels.
Based on your medical results and lifestyle factors, the team creates a personalized treatment plan that might include dietary changes, exercise recommendations, behavioral modifications, and medical interventions if appropriate. They explain each component and set realistic timeline expectations.
If you qualify for prescription weight loss medications, the physician will discuss options like GLP-1 receptor agonists, explain potential side effects, and start you on appropriate dosages. Regular monitoring ensures medications work effectively without causing adverse reactions.
Weekly or bi-weekly check-ins during the initial months track your progress, address any challenges, and modify your plan as needed. The medical team adjusts medication dosages, refines dietary recommendations, and provides ongoing education about sustainable habits.
Long-term maintenance focuses on preventing weight regain through continued medical oversight, periodic lab work, and lifestyle support. The clinic helps transition patients from active weight loss to sustainable weight management strategies they can maintain independently.

Insurance & Pricing
Most California insurance plans provide limited coverage for medical weight loss services, typically covering initial consultations and some follow-up visits if you have documented obesity-related health conditions like diabetes or high blood pressure. Coverage for GLP-1 medications like semaglutide and tirzepatide varies significantly by plan, with some requiring prior authorization and documented failure of other weight loss methods. HSA and FSA accounts can often be used for qualified medical weight loss expenses, including consultations, lab work, and prescribed medications. Use the insurance checker to verify your specific plan's coverage before scheduling your first appointment.
Out-of-pocket costs for medical weight loss programs in Los Gatos typically range from $200-500 per month, depending on the complexity of your treatment plan and whether medications are included. Initial consultations and lab work might cost $300-600, while ongoing monthly visits range from $100-200. GLP-1 medications add $300-800 monthly if not covered by insurance. Many clinics offer payment plans or package deals for comprehensive programs. The cost calculator can help estimate your total investment based on your specific needs and insurance coverage.
First-Time Patient Tips
Before your first visit to Medi-Weightloss Los Gatos, gather your insurance cards, current medication list, and any recent lab results from your primary care doctor. Keep a detailed food diary for at least three days, including portion sizes and timing of meals, as this helps the nutritionist understand your current eating patterns. Write down specific questions about treatment options, expected timelines, and costs so you don't forget important details during your consultation. Prepare to discuss your weight loss history honestly, including what methods you've tried and why they didn't work long-term.
Mentally prepare for a thorough medical evaluation that goes beyond just checking your weight. The staff will ask detailed questions about your medical history, family history of obesity or diabetes, stress levels, sleep patterns, and lifestyle factors that affect weight management. This comprehensive approach means your first appointment might take 60-90 minutes, so plan accordingly. Remember that sustainable weight loss takes time, and medical programs focus on gradual, healthy changes rather than rapid results that aren't maintainable.
